ORDER

This petition has been filed seeking for a direction to the Special Court for SC/ST (Prevention of Atrocities) Act i.e. the 1st Additional District and Sessions Judge at Thanjavur, to accept the surrender of the petitioners in connection with Crime No.290 of 2023 on the file of the 2nd respondent and to consider the bail applications filed by the petitioners on the same day.

2. In view of the specific bar under Section 18 of the Scheduled Castes and Scheduled Tribes (Prevention of Atrocities) Act, 1989 and also taking into consideration the possibility of misusing the pious intention of the Parliament against innocent persons, there shall be a direction to the Special Court for SC/ST (Prevention of Atrocities) Act i.e. the 1st Additional District and Sessions Judge at Thanjavur, to 2/4

consider the petitioners' bail applications, preferably on the same day of their surrender in connection with Crime No.290 of 2023 on the file of the second respondent and pass appropriate orders in accordance with law after affording due opportunity to the victim under Section 15(a) of the SC/ST Act. The petitioners shall surrender before the concerned jurisdictional Court within a period of fifteen days from the date of the receipt of a copy of this Order.

3. It is needless to say that the Court below, while disposing the bail petition shall look into the gravity of the offence, previous antecedents of the petitioners and pass orders. Mere direction issued by this Court to consider the bail petition on the same day does not amount to consider it favourably.

4. With the above direction, the Criminal Original Petition stands disposed of.
